The Mission

A family and a future for children trapped by poverty in Kampala, Uganda.

The Model

Church to Church links

UK churches link with Ugandan churches who serve slums local to their community.

Each UK church contributes towards…

  • local community workers

  • secondary school fees

  • special celebrations

Family to Family links

100% of the money given goes to supporting the families in Kampala.

It helps support…

  • school fees

  • beds with mosquito nets

  • supplementary food, water, filtration, household basics

  • medical care

  • pastoral support, career guidance, and life skills training

Key Distinctives

  1. 100% of your donation helps your family
    Private donors plus the Gift Aid on donations cover our operating costs, so 100% of your donation goes towards helping your family in Kampala.
     
  2. We support the whole family
    Child sponsorship programmes can sometimes lead to family divisions. By sponsoring the whole family we help every child progress together.
     
  3. The local church do the work
    We build relationship and give resources to empower the local church to rewrite the story of their community.
  1. Families grow to support themselves
    We help each child break the cycle of poverty through education, opportunity and job training. This, in turn, helps families become self-sustaining.
     
  2. Two-way transformation
    This is not a one-sided programme of social relief. God’s grace (Greek: charis) is at work in both UK and Ugandan families as we build his kingdom.
     
  3. We share Jesus
    We share the good news of Jesus. And we see many respond to his love and give their lives to him.

What happens after I sign up?
If you sign up, here is what happens next:

  1. Edward Law will email you an online application and the giving forms.

  2. The ‘run-in’ phase begins. This 3 month time allows…

    • the team in Uganda to identify the most eligible family

    • to build funds ready for the starting date

  3. Your family is chosen!
    They’ll receive bunk beds, mattresses, mosquito nets and other necessities. We’ll contact you right away with a family profile and some letter writing prompts so you can start getting to know one another.

What is ‘Support along with others’?
You can still become a Link Family starting from £10/month. This works by adding your gift to a group fund along with other donors. This way the whole family is supported — which costs £100/month.

Can I form my own group?
Yes! You can join with another family or as part of a house group. We ask you to consider people who you are going to be connected with for several years to come.

How do you pay for the cost of staff and admin fees?
100% of your donation goes towards supporting the family. However, Gift Aid on the donation go towards staff and admin costs. This overhead cost is also supported by private donations from generous supporters.

How many children are in a typical family?
On average, there are five children and one carer. However, there is no typical family in the slums. In some situations, some carers have looked after up to 13 children. Many of the children are orphans, having lost their parents to HIV.

Can I just give financially without the communication with the Link Family?
Yes. It is possible to enable financial giving without letter-writing or video messages between you and the Ugandan family if this is your preference. In this scenario, we would find another group or person to help support the relationship through messages. Please talk to our team if this is your preference.

How do I send messages to my family?
You can send messages to your family in a variety of ways! It’s your choice.

  1. through writing letters

  2. through emailing our team

  3. through video messages sent to our team over WhatsApp

Our Ugandan families especially love photos, so we always encourage sending a family picture either digitally or physically.

How often do I have to send letters/videos?
We prompt our UK Link Families 2 or 3 times a year to do this. Some families stay in more frequent contact through certain seasons of life and some do less. In either case, this is your relationship which we help support through reminders.

Will I receive messages from my family?
You will receive letters from the family that are checked by our Ugandan staff. This is to ensure no inappropriate boundaries are crossed.

Our team will also inform you if there are any important situations with your Link Family for you to pray or help with.

How long am I committing to give for?
When you join Karis Kids you partner directly with a family in Uganda, whose needs are unique to them. For this reason you can expect a commitment for around 5 to 10 years.

As the years progress, our strategy changes to help the family support themselves, which is known as our “Finishing Well” programme. We budget for this in your monthly donation from the beginning.
